Beautiful but expensive, cheap plastic

These glasses are so cute and they were sold to me with progressive lenses but the frames are cheap plastic and don't last long. I accidentally ordered 2 pairs but as they were cute I kept the second pair and kept one in my purse (in a case) and the other at home. The frames of both pairs are cracked from normal wear and tear. One pair broke while putting them on, the other while taking them off. It's really disappointing that they are of such cheap quality (not worth more than $5) because they are so cute.
